<...>

News began to spread about the conversation when Rouhani’s Twitter account announced that he and Obama and spoken directly, which set off a stream of speculation from foreign policy observers. Within minutes, that tweet had been deleted and replaced by another. “In a phone conversation b/w #Iranian & #US Presidents just now: @HassanRouhani: “Have a Nice Day!” @BarackObama: “Thank you. Khodahafez” the tweet reads.
